Team Form and Performance
Australia: Australia, a dominant force in women's basketball, boasts a rich history of success on the international stage. Known for their physicality, strong defensive play, and tactical discipline, the Australian team has consistently performed at a high level. Key players like Liz Cambage and Ezi Magbegor have been pivotal in their recent successes, providing scoring power and defensive strength. Australia's recent performances have showcased their depth and ability to adapt to different game situations, making them a formidable opponent.
Nigeria: Nigeria's women's basketball team has been making significant strides in the international arena, bringing athleticism and speed to their games. Known for their aggressive defense and fast-paced offensive play, Nigeria has the ability to surprise top-tier teams. Players such as Adaora Elonu and Ezinne Kalu have been standout performers, driving Nigeria's success with their versatility and scoring ability. Nigeria's recent form has been impressive, with the team displaying resilience and tenacity against strong opponents.
Key Players to Watch
Australia:
Liz Cambage: A dominant center, Cambage's scoring ability and defensive presence make her a key player for Australia. Her ability to control the paint and contribute on both ends of the floor will be crucial.
Ezi Magbegor: A rising star, Magbegor's athleticism and versatility allow her to impact the game in various ways. Her rebounding and shot-blocking will be vital for Australia's defense.
Nigeria:
Adaora Elonu: A versatile forward, Elonu's ability to score inside and out, as well as her defensive capabilities, make her a central figure for Nigeria.
Ezinne Kalu: Known for her speed and playmaking ability, Kalu's performance as a point guard will be essential for Nigeria's offensive rhythm and transition game.
Tactical Battle
This match promises to be a tactical battle between Australia's structured, physical play and Nigeria's dynamic, fast-paced approach.
Australia will likely focus on utilizing their size advantage in the paint, with Cambage and Magbegor playing pivotal roles in both scoring and rebounding. Their defense will aim to stifle Nigeria's quick transitions and force them into half-court sets.
Nigeria, meanwhile, will look to push the tempo and use their athleticism to create scoring opportunities in transition. Their aggressive defense will aim to disrupt Australia's offensive flow and create turnovers, leading to fast-break points.
